Abstract

Ghaggar, one of the significant streams of northern India originating in external Himalayas and coursing through the states of Punjab, Haryana and Rajasthan is put to different uses. It receives discharge from various cities and runoff from agricultural lands. In this study an attempt has been made to present an extensive investigation of physicochemical and biological parameters of water samples of Ghaggar River. Water samples under examinations were gathered from River close Zirakpur, Punjab at the interim of 15 days from four unique locales each at 4 km separate. The physicochemical parameters incorporate temperature, pH, turbidity, EC, Total hardness, total dissolved solids, total alkalinity, dissolved oxygen, biological oxygen demand. All these are most significant parameters contributing to water quality variations and are responsible for water quality variations were compared with standard values provided by world health organization (WHO).As per results obtained by examining different physico-chemical parameters of Ghaggar River in
Zirakpur city most extreme BOD was recorded at S1 and least at S4 while greatest DO was seen at S4 and least at S1. Reasons of abnormal state of contamination at Shatabgarh is credited to the transfer of untreated sewage into the waterway. Regular monitoring of Ghaggar stream water quality is important to have a keep an eye on surface water contamination for safe living of human.Correlation coefficient were ascertained between various sets of parameters to distinguish the exceptionally associated and interrelated water quality parameters.
